What to Remove ongoing: Remove suckers as they develop and preferably when they are small. ongoing: Ensure all stems are supported so they don’t bend or break. ongoing: Straighten and secure all bent stems. ongoing: Remove suckers that develop on existing fruiting stems. Webb28 feb. 2024 · When pruning for the first time, take note of whether branches are coming from the basal stem of a leaf. If there is, do not cut that leaf off. Also, don’t strip a stalk or a branch of all its leaves. Make sure you water your plant immediately after pruning to stimulate growth and reduce shock. Webb29 maj 2024 · 3 Major steps in pruning a tomato plant Step one: Cut out all the plant’s suckers. If you’re a newbie gardener, you can identify suckers as a plant’s shoot that forms in the joint where the stem and a leaf meet. We also discuss the different parts of … WebbTrain the leader to grow upright with a loose, figure-eight tie. To support burgeoning fruit, loop a long tie above a fruit cluster, and tie it to the stake 6 to 10 inches higher.
